Job Overview

If you’re looking for Computer Science teacher jobs in Abu Dhabi with a high-performing, future-focused school, this opportunity at Muna British Academy (part of Aldar Education) for the 2026–2027 academic year is one to take seriously.

  • Job Title: Teacher – Computer Science

  • School: Muna British Academy (Al Muna Academy)

  • Group: Aldar Education

  • Location: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ates (Saadiyat Lagoons community)

  • School Type: British curriculum, expanding FS1–Year 7 with planned growth to Year 13

  • Start Date: Academic Year 2026–2027

  • Schedule: Full time

Since its establishment in 2009, Muna British Academy has built a reputation for excellence and consistency, holding an “Outstanding” ADEK rating since 2015. In August 2025, the school relocated to a new, state-of-the-art campus in the prestigious Saadiyat Lagoons community, positioning it as one of the most exciting places to teach in Abu Dhabi.

As the school expands its secondary phase, this role gives you the chance to help shape Computer Science provision in a cutting-edge learning environment, alongside a supportive, ambitious academic team within the wider Aldar family of schools.

Requirements and Eligibility

To be successful in this role, you should meet the following criteria:

Minimum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ree in a related subject (e.g. Computer Science, Computing, ICT or closely aligned field)

  • PGCE or equivalent recognised teaching qualification

Minimum Experience

  • A minimum of 2 years’ experience in a similar role

Job-Specific Knowledge and Skills

  • Mandatory experience working in an international school setting

  • Experience teaching students for whom English is not their first language (EAL students)

  • Professional, approachable, calm and knowledgeable classroom presence

  • Ability to deal confidently and professionally with a range of stakeholders (students, parents, colleagues, leadership)

  • Passion for teaching and a commitment to educating and nurturing children

  • High level of professionalism and focus on children’s well-being

  • Recent and consistent involvement in extra-curricular activities

  • Positive, solution-focused attitude to working life

  • Warmth, empathy, credibility, self-belief, integrity, drive and a child-centred mindset

  • Ability to prioritise workload and multitask

  • Strong interpersonal skills to communicate effectively with parents in a diverse, multi-cultural environment

Safeguarding and background checks are also an essential part of the appointment process.
